Taking off muffler/need advice

i'm taking off my old borla muffler and putting on a flowmaster 40 delta series. I'm sure this things been on a while but it's not been welded just clamped. I wondering if any you guys have any suggestions of getting it off the easy way. I'm not sure if it's been rusted around the area where the tubing connects to the muffler. Just need some advice to get it off without to many complications. Don't feel like hacking if you no what i mean.

The best thing to do is go to Auto Zone or Advance and get an exhaust pipe cutter. They should have one that looks like a chain with many wheels on it. That one is the best. I would cut the muffler side off and then if you have a hack saw cut the other pipe down the side, from the side you cut to the other edge, and use two vice grips to rip it off. That way you should leave the exhaust pipe in tack. Hope it helps.
